Merge remote-tracking branch 'remotes/bonzini/tags/for-upstream' into staging
* virtio-scsi use-after-free fix (Fam) * SMM fixes and improvements for TCG (myself, Mihail) * irqchip and AddressSpaceDispatch cleanups and fixes (Peter) * Coverity fix (Stefano) * NBD cleanups and fixes (Vladimir, Eric, myself) * RTC accuracy improvements and code cleanups (Guangrong+Yunfang) * socket error reporting improvement (Daniel) * GDB XML description for SSE registers (Abdallah) * kvmclock update fix (Denis) * SMM memory savings (Gonglei) * -cpu 486 fix (myself) * various bugfixes (Roman, Peter, myself, Thomas) * rtc-test improvement (Guangrong) * migration throttling fix (Felipe) * create docs/ subdirectories (myself) # gpg: Signature made Wed 07 Jun 2017 17:22:07 BST # gpg: using RSA key 0xBFFBD25F78C7AE83 # gpg: Good signature from "Paolo Bonzini <bonzini@gnu.org>" # gpg: aka "Paolo Bonzini <pbonzini@redhat.com>" # Primary key fingerprint: 46F5 9FBD 57D6 12E7 BFD4 E2F7 7E15 100C CD36 69B1 # Subkey fingerprint: F133 3857 4B66 2389 866C 7682 BFFB D25F 78C7 AE83 * remotes/bonzini/tags/for-upstream: (31 commits) docs: create config/, devel/ and spin/ subdirectories cpus: reset throttle_thread_scheduled after sleep kvm: don't register smram_listener when smm is off nbd: make it thread-safe, fix qcow2 over nbd target/i386: Add GDB XML description for SSE registers i386/kvm: do not zero out segment flags if segment is unusable or not present edu: fix memory leak on msi_broken platforms linuxboot_dma: compile for i486 kvmclock: update system_time_msr address forcibly nbd: Fully initialize client in case of failed negotiation sockets: improve error reporting if UNIX socket path is too long i386: fix read/write cr with icount option target/i386: use multiple CPU AddressSpaces target/i386: enable A20 automatically in system management mode virtio-scsi: Unset hotplug handler when unrealize exec: simplify phys_page_find() params nbd/client.c: use errp instead of LOG nbd: add errp to read_sync, write_sync and drop_sync nbd: add errp parameter to nbd_wr_syncv() nbd: read_sync and friends: return 0 on success ...
